Output e34bda3fe67310d151d31201c7ce2b207c1495a464a12e6e19975ff9a79a7aff:0

value
753200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c8b3a46e0629d357c0c57312b0a195f5e20b27e OP_EQUAL
address
3D3YW36o36iErq8EJUxMSwJu7RhvmCeXg3
transaction
e34bda3fe67310d151d31201c7ce2b207c1495a464a12e6e19975ff9a79a7aff
spent
true